Michigan Department of Corrections releases autopsy findings in Women’s Huron Valley inmate death
The Michigan Department of Corrections released an autopsy confirming an inmate at Women’s Huron Valley Correctional Facility died from a blood clot in the lungs. A second inmate, Krystal Clark, was temporarily transferred following a court motion citing health concerns, though officials denied the allegations. Investigations into facility conditions and recent deaths continue.
